Along with other luminaries such as Brian Stokes Mitchell, Francis

Guinan and Linda Lavin, Darius was recently honored by Actors Equity

Foundation and awarded the St. Clair Bayfield Award (Outstanding Actor

in a Supporting Shakespearean Role) for his role as “Duke Senior” in As

You Like It last season at the Delacorte.

REDEFINING AMERICAN MUSIC RHIANNON GIDDENS & FRIENDS REDISCOVER THE INCREDIBLE BLACK COMPOSER

Rhiannon Giddens curates this dynamic concert to rediscover the great Black composers who have been hiding in plain sight in every genre of music. Explore Samuel Coleridge- Taylor whose choral music once rivaled Handel’s Messiah to Billy Strayhorn, the genius behind Duke Ellington who wrote “Take the A-Train” and “Day Dream,” and Eubie Blake, composer of the groundbreaking Broadway musical Shuffle Along. We’ll also remember the ladies with Florence Price, the first black woman to have her symphony performed by a major orchestra, and Hazel Scott, the jazz and piano prodigy who became a Hollywood, Broadway and television star. Rhiannon will be joined by collaborators vocalist Darius de Haas (Broadway’s Shuffle Along) and pianist Lara Downes, whose playing has been described as “luscious, moody and dreamy” by the New York Times.

HOLIDAY CONCERTS

Darius’ Holiday Concert includes perennial traditional favorites (Oh Come All Ye Faithful) as well as more contemporary holiday fare (This Christmas). He also has symphonic charts for full orchestra.
